以太坊 secp256k1
以太坊 secp256k1 是以太坊区块链所采用的加密算法。
secp256k1 是一种椭圆曲线加密算法,它在以太坊中被用于生成公钥和私钥对,用于加密和解密数据,以及签名和验证数字签名。
secp256k1 是以太坊区块链的核心算法,它的安全性和可靠性对于整个系统的运行至关重要。
secp256k1 算法具有以下特点:
- 安全性:secp256k1 是一种安全性极高的加密算法,它的数学基础和密码学原理经过了严格的验证和测试。
- 效率:secp256k1 算法的计算效率很高,能够在短时间内进行大量的加密和解密操作。
- 难破解性:secp256k1 算法采用了一种非常复杂的数学问题,使得攻击者很难通过暴力破解的方式获取私钥。
以太坊 secp256k1 算法的应用广泛,除了用于生成公钥和私钥对以外,还被用于以下几个方面:
- 数字签名:以太坊中的交易和合约都需要进行数字签名,secp256k1 算法可以确保数字签名的安全和可靠性。
- 身份验证:以太坊中的用户可以使用 secp256k1 算法生成身份标识,用于身份验证和访问控制。
- 密码学应用:secp256k1 算法可以用于生成对称密钥和非对称密钥,用于加密和解密数据。
拓展
除了以太坊,secp256k1 算法还被其他加密货币和区块链项目广泛采用。例如,比特币也使用 secp256k1 算法来生成公钥和私钥对。
secp256k1 算法的安全性和可靠性使得它成为了许多区块链项目的首选加密算法。
随着区块链技术的发展和应用的扩大,以太坊 secp256k1 算法的重要性将会进一步提升。